Issue description

When im using camera monitor on frame and right click it. It makes player view glitching by flickering to both player view and camera view. Ive tried to destroy the frame block but the flickering still exist, tho only on the direction i put the frame on

Steps to reproduce

  1. Place a frame
  2. Use camera monitor with some cameras already bound to it
  3. Right click to the frame
  4. Select spesific camera
  5. Bug happens

Minecraft version

1.20.1

Forge/NeoForge version

forge 47.3.33

SecurityCraft version

v1.10
